[0031] The present invention is described in detail below in conjunction with Phyllostachysedulis example of Phyllostachysedulis.

[0032] (1) Select a number of dense light yellow embryogenic calli of Phyllostachys pubescens, place them on the basis of MS medium, add 3mg / L of 2,4-D, 500mg / L of proline, and 500mg / L of glutamine Amide, 300mg / L of hydrolyzed casein, 30g / L of glucose, 8g / L of agar powder culture medium, 26 ℃ dark culture for 10d, white loose embryogenic callus grows on the edge of callus; The white and loose embryogenic callus was separated and put into the cellulase containing 2% cellulase, 1.5% macerozyme, 0.1% MES, 0.7M manitol, 0.1% CaCl 2 .2H 2 O, 1% BSA, pH 5.80 in the culture dish of the enzymolysis solution, placed on a shaker at 70rpm to carry out enzymolysis culture in the dark for 3h;

Abstract

The invention discloses a phyllostachys edulis protoplast culture method. The method comprises the steps of performing enzymolysis to embryonic calluses, performing filtration, centrifugal separation and purification to obtained protoplasts after the enzymolysis, then culturing the purified protoplasts on a proper culture medium to enable the protoplasts to regenerate cell walls to form embryonic calluses which germinate to form regenerated plants, finally performing seedling strengthening and hardening to the regenerated plants and then transplanting seedlings to survive. The phyllostachys edulis protoplast culture method can solve the technical problem of phyllostachys edulis protoplast culture, provides a technical platform for the cell engineering breeding of phyllostachys edulis, and also provides a reference for related researches on other bamboo plants.

technical field [0001] The invention relates to the fields of tree biotechnology and cell engineering breeding, in particular to the cultivation of moso bamboo protoplasts. Background technique [0002] As an important part of plant cell engineering, protoplast culture technology emerged in the 1960s and 1970s and has been widely used in the field of plant genetics and breeding research for decades. With the development of genetic engineering, the protoplast system has also become an important tool for gene expression and intracellular positioning, and plays an important role in the field of biotechnology. [0003] In 1960, Cocking succeeded in separating protoplasts by enzymatic method, provided a method for preparing a large number of viable protoplasts, and initiated the research field of plant protoplast culture and cell hybridization (Reference 1).
